When you click on your Orders tab, you may notice that it looks a little different than before; this is because you now have a Next Scheduled column. This column will show the next date and start time that you are required to be on-site for that order. If all scheduled dates are in the past, then the column will be blank. If you have more than one job scheduled for the order (a larger job, for instance, where you will be on site for two or three days), then each day it will show the next upcoming date: so on the first day it will only show the first of those scheduled visits, the second day it will show the second visit, and so on.
So now you can see payment status, order number, order type, next schedule date, grand total, affiliated account, site address (including city and state), any reference number (or keyword) entered, and created date for every order, all from the Orders tab.
